The Q Acoustics 3030i bookshelf speakers are, in my opinion, a truly stellar match for the Sony STRDH190. They deliver an incredibly balanced and detailed sound that belies their compact size. Featuring a substantial 6.5-inch mid/bass driver and a 0.9-inch decoupled tweeter, they offer impressive bass extension down to 46Hz and crystal-clear highs. The P2P™ (Point-to-Point) bracing in their cabinet design significantly reduces unwanted vibrations, ensuring a clean and precise soundstage. With an impedance of 6 ohms and a sensitivity of 88dB, they are efficiently driven by the STRDH190’s 100W per channel. I’ve found these speakers create an immersive listening experience, whether you’re enjoying classical, rock, or electronic music. Their refined aesthetic is just a bonus, blending seamlessly into any room. If there’s a minor drawback, it’s that they perform best with quality stands, which adds to the overall cost.

For those seeking fantastic sound without a premium price tag, the Polk Audio Signature Elite ES15 bookshelf speakers offer incredible value. These speakers boast Polk’s patented Dynamic Balance Acoustic Array, which optimizes the driver materials and geometry for a clean, clear sound. Their 5.25-inch mid-range driver combined with a 1-inch Terylene dome tweeter provides a wide frequency response and excellent imaging. What truly sets them apart at this price point is Polk’s Power Port technology, which smoothly transitions airflow from the port into your listening area, minimizing turbulence and distortion for deeper, more impactful bass than you’d expect from their size. With a nominal impedance of 8 ohms and a high sensitivity of 88dB, the STRDH190 drives them effortlessly. They’re forgiving of placement and offer a warm, engaging sound signature that’s perfect for extended listening sessions. An absolute steal for the performance they deliver.

It feels almost too convenient to recommend Sony speakers for a Sony receiver, but the SSCS5 bookshelf speakers genuinely earn their spot as our top budget pick. These are consistently praised for offering truly exceptional sound quality for their modest price. What makes them stand out in this category is their unique 3-way, 3-driver design, which is rare for budget bookshelf speakers. They feature a 5.12-inch foamed mica cellular woofer, a 1-inch polyester main tweeter, and a 0.75-inch super tweeter, extending the frequency response up to an impressive 50 kHz. This results in surprising clarity and detail, especially in the upper frequencies, and decent bass response down to 53Hz. With a 6-ohm impedance and 87dB sensitivity, the STRDH190 handles them without breaking a sweat. While they might not have the premium cabinet finishes of pricier options, their sonic performance punches well above their weight. Don’t let the price fool you; these are a fantastic entry point into quality audio.

For those willing to stretch their budget to experience near-audiophile bliss with their STRDH190, the KEF Q150 bookshelf speakers are a phenomenal choice. Their signature Uni-Q driver array, where the tweeter is precisely positioned in the acoustic center of the midrange cone, creates an incredibly coherent and detailed soundstage with pinpoint imaging. You’ll hear instruments and vocals placed with uncanny accuracy in your listening space. Featuring a 5.25-inch Uni-Q driver, they offer a clear, articulate sound that remains composed even at higher volumes. With an 8-ohm impedance and 86dB sensitivity, they will appreciate the STRDH190’s clean power to truly shine, and while not the most efficient, the Sony receiver has enough juice to make them sing beautifully. I find their refined, neutral sound signature incredibly engaging, revealing subtle nuances in recordings you might have missed before. If precise, natural sound is your priority, the Q150s are an investment you won’t regret.

The ELAC Debut 2.0 B6.2 speakers continue the legacy of Andrew Jones’s acclaimed designs, offering a wonderfully neutral and balanced sound that pairs exceptionally well with the Sony STRDH190. These speakers are renowned for their ability to produce surprisingly deep and articulate bass, thanks to their 6.5-inch aramid-fiber woofer and a front-firing port, which also makes them more forgiving of placement near walls. The 1-inch soft-dome tweeter provides smooth, non-fatiguing highs, ensuring you can listen for hours without ear fatigue. With an 6-ohm impedance and 87dB sensitivity, the STRDH190 powers them comfortably, delivering a robust and engaging performance. I particularly appreciate their versatility; they handle a wide range of musical genres with grace and authority. While not as flashy in design as some competitors, their sonic purity and solid construction make them a formidable choice for anyone looking for serious sound from their stereo setup.

Can I use floor-standing speakers with the Sony STRDH190?
Absolutely! The Sony STRDH190 is powerful enough to drive many floor-standing speakers, especially those with 6-8 ohm impedance and reasonable sensitivity. Look for models that aren’t overly demanding in terms of power, generally with a sensitivity of 88dB or higher. Floor-standers can provide a fuller sound with deeper bass in larger rooms, but ensure your room size justifies their presence. Bookshelf speakers often suffice for most living spaces and offer better value.
What impedance should I look for in speakers for the STRDH190?
The Sony STRDH190 is designed to work with speakers that have an impedance between 6 and 16 ohms. Most modern passive speakers fall into this range, typically 6 or 8 ohms. It’s crucial to match this to prevent strain on your receiver. Using speakers with a lower impedance (e.g., 4 ohms) can cause your receiver to overheat and potentially damage it or the speakers. Always check the speaker’s specifications before purchasing.
Do I need a subwoofer with these speakers and the STRDH190?
It depends on your listening preferences and the music you enjoy. While many of the recommended bookshelf speakers offer surprisingly good bass for their size, they won’t reproduce the truly deep, tactile bass that a dedicated subwoofer can provide. If you primarily listen to music with significant low-end presence (e.g., hip-hop, electronic, action movie soundtracks), or if you simply crave more impact, adding a powered subwoofer will significantly enhance your system’s performance. The STRDH190 has a dedicated subwoofer pre-out for easy integration.
How important is speaker placement?
Speaker placement is incredibly important, often as much as the quality of the speakers themselves. Even the best speakers can sound poor if poorly placed. Aim for an equilateral triangle setup, where you (the listener) and the two speakers form the points of the triangle. Keep speakers away from walls if possible (especially rear-ported designs) to avoid boomy bass. Experiment with toe-in (angling speakers towards the listener) and distance from walls to find the sweet spot for your room.
Can I use old or vintage speakers with the STRDH190?
Yes, you can often use older or vintage speakers with the STRDH190, but there are a few considerations. First, check their impedance to ensure it’s within the 6-16 ohm range. Second, inspect the speaker’s drivers (especially the surrounds) for any signs of decay or damage, as older foam surrounds can deteriorate. Third, vintage speakers sometimes have lower sensitivity, meaning the STRDH190 might need to work harder to drive them to sufficient volumes, but 100W/channel is generally quite robust.
